Was at local AD yesterday to pick up a leather strap for my Navitimer World and as the strap was being fitted on the watch in comes a shipment of two B01. I had a chance to try on a two tone on a tan/brown leather strap and I must say its a stunning watch. When the manager joked about putting one aside for me I gracefully admitted that I would rather a big date Blackbird. I must say they do look allot better in the metal.

La Swiss - has a two tone with mother o' pearl dial and a stainless with burgundy'ish dial - both on leather. :lingsrock:

OK now first of all, I need to apologise as I didn't take any pictures as it wasn't my usual guy who served me, and I just felt a bit bad sitting with a strange guy taking snaps especially as I wasn't planning to buy one. So anyway I know that :uselesspics: , but there we go.

However, I did get to try on four different B01 configurations -

1. An SS model with a white MOP dial with romans on the bracelet.
2. A TT model with a full gold bezel, black dial with romans on black croco.
3. A TT model with gold riders (or what used to be riders), black dial with batons on the new driver pro II
4. An SS model with grey dial/black subdials with batons on black leather.

My thoughts? Well, for a start it definitely looks better in the metal than in the pictures - of that there is no doubt. The case is very nicely finished with a slight curve to the side of it that you don't see on the Aeromarine models. The case looks very nice and classy, the dials are all very nicely executed, and the build is definitely top-notch : it has a nice weight and heft to it. The square in the centre of the dial of the baton models doesn't look nearly as pronounced as it appears in the pictures : in fact it lends the dial a bit of interest. I also think I could possibly warm to the new style romans as well :shock: Again they look a heck of a lot better in the metal. The chronograph push-pieces are very smooth and it doesn't feel as "harsh" a click as on the older models. That's kind of hard to explain, but I just felt that it was a bit smoother. Another nice touch is how the date wheel on the black models are black, while the others are white : it keeps the date window nice and unobtrusive. Lastly, the Speed bracelet-style straight-cut and flexible end-links do indeed give a nice comfortable fit on the wrist, which is a good thing as I got the impression that it could well be a little longer lug to lug compared to the out-going model.

So that's the good - what about the bad? Well, yes I can categorically say that the numbers of the bezel ARE indeed grim! The bezel itself (excluding the numbers) is actually quite nice and I must confess that it makes the older model look a little dated. I think a lot of us will warm to that style of bezel over time. HOWEVER, there is no getting away from the fact that the bezel numbers are a travesty. They are massive, out of place, and in an out-of-date font. Secondly, the size of the bezel numbers are totally at odds with the very detailed, and pretty small, markings on the dial. This certainly isn't helped by the diminutive size of the case. OK, so it wears a little larger than it's 43.5mm dimensions would suggest, but it's still pretty small and would've really benefited by being a couple of mm larger all round. I'm certainly not advocating something of SA proportions, but a couple of mm would've made it seem a little less "cramped" somehow. The multitude of fonts across the dial don't gel that well either.

Just as an aside, the AD had another B01 but with a full diamond bezel (which I didn't know was available yet) in the window and as it removes the "Logan's Run" style numbers, it looked loads better. I can see that this is one watch that benefits massively from a diamond bezel......... but that in itself is a bad statement in my book. If a watch only looks good (well, better than standard) when covered in diamonds, that's not exactly a great indictment of the watch as a whole!

Next we come of the bracelet. At first glance it looks like a standard Pilot bracelet (apart from the end links), but on closer inspection the links are cut at a much less dramatic angle than the older bracelets. This is a really shame IMHO, as the "slash cut" bracelet is a really Breitling trademark. It is still "slash cut" to a certain extent but just not as obvious, and hence a little bit more ordinary.

In terms of the movement, the chronograph hand was nice and smooth, but one thing REALLY surprised me : there's been a lot made in the Breitling B01 releases of how the movement does away with the "jumping" of the chronograph hand when it's activated. However when I tried it, there was still a definite visible "jump" of the centre chronograph hand as it started - not dissimilar to a B13. :? That surprised me a bit as I was expecting it to be silky-smooth.....

The diver pro II strap is very boring and flat, and apart from the fact that it's got tang and buckle size flexibility I found nothing to recommend it over the truly EXCELLENT OR strap.

So there we are - perhaps a little better than the pictures suggest, but still a long way from being a classic. If the movement is as great as we all hope (jumping chronograph hand aside :shock: ) then I for one feel it should've received an instant-classic case, instead of something that is likely to be quite transitory. Seeing it in person hasn't really changed my feelings about it : all the issues I saw in the pics are still there in the metal, although in the right colour combination (and probably with a diamond bezel :shock: if you can stomach the £11,000+ GBP price tag :shock: :shock: ), you could end up with something that looks pretty much OK. Not exactly a ringing endorsement though is it!?

I'm probably going to be waiting until the B01 makes it's way into smething with Navitimer in the name!
